What is Mindfulness?
Mindfulness is the practice of being fully present and engaged in the current moment, without judgment. It involves paying attention to your thoughts, feelings, bodily sensations, and the surrounding environment with openness and acceptance.
Benefits of Mindfulness
- Reduced stress and anxiety
- Improved focus and concentration
- Enhanced emotional regulation
- Increased self-awareness
- Promotes overall well-being
How to Practice Mindfulness
- Meditation: Set aside a few minutes each day to sit quietly and focus on your breath or a specific mantra. This helps calm the mind and increase awareness.
- Body Scan: Take time to scan your body from head to toe, noticing any areas of tension or discomfort. Relaxing these areas can promote physical and mental relaxation.
- Mindful Walking: Pay attention to each step you take, feeling the ground beneath your feet and the movement of your body. Walking mindfully can help anchor you in the present moment.
- Gratitude Practice: Take time each day to express gratitude for the blessings in your life. This practice can shift your focus from what's lacking to what you have.
